Ultima Rear Heavy Duty Shock Absorber (Single) for Volkswagen Transporter T5 2004–2015

This Ultima Rear Heavy Duty Shock Absorber (400921) is a high-quality, gas-charged replacement component specifically engineered for the rear suspension of the Volkswagen Transporter T5 series (Van, Caravelle, Multivan) from 2004 to 2015. Designed to handle consistent commercial use and heavy loads, this HD shock absorber provides enhanced stability, reliable control, and a comfortable ride, minimizing body roll and improving handling responsiveness under all conditions.

Key Features:

  • Application: Rear Shock Absorber (Heavy Duty) for Volkswagen Transporter T5 Series 2004–2015
  • Fitment: Fits all T5 variants (Van, Multivan, Caravelle, including 4MOTION models).
  • Design: Heavy-duty construction with optimized valving for increased stability under load.
  • Dampening: Nitrogen gas-charged, twin-tube design for stable, fade-free performance.
  • Technical: Compressed length 448mm / Extended length 558mm. Mounting Type: Eye/Eye (EB/EB).
  • Installation: Direct OE replacement specification.
  • Unit of Measure: Sold individually (1 piece) – 2 required per vehicle.
